I Fought the Good Fight
at the end of the day what would i have told future generations at the end of the day? would i have told future generations that i fought the good fight? would i have told future generations that i stood up for what is right? what would i have told them? that i stood up against tyranny and evil what would i tell leon trotsky if i see him on that white horse what would i tell him if i saw him at the pearly gates would i tell him that i fought the good fight? i don't know what i'd tell him i'd tell him i was scared i'd tell him i was scared i'd tell him i was brave i'd tell him i was noble i'd tell him i was slave i'd tell him i was kind i'd tell him i was strong i'd tell him i was meek i'd tell him happy i'd tell him i was sad i'd tell him i was joyful i'd tell him i was mad i'd tell him i was enlightened i'd tell him i was ignorant but i'd tell him that I fought the good fight.
